Cheryl Hickmon Obituary

Cheryl A. Hickmon, 59, of Hartford, passed away Thursday, January 20, 2022, after a brief illness. She was the youngest of three children to the late Dr. Ned Hickmon and the late Consuella Hickmon. She graduated from The Watkinson School and earned a B.S. degree in Professional Biology from South Carolina State University in 1984. Cheryl was a licensed Clinical Laboratory Technologist for more than 30 years. She worked in the Reproductive Medical Laboratory at Montefiore's Institute for Reproductive Medicine and Health. Ms. Hickmon was the newly elected National President of Delta Sigma Theta Sorority, Inc. an international organization of predominately African American college educated women. Among her many awards is the Citizen of the Year Service Award from the Tau Iota Chapter of Omega Psi Phi Fraternity, Inc. located in Hartford. She leaves to cherish her memory two brothers, Ned N. Hickmon and David W. Hickmon of Hartford, CT; cousins Richalee Rice, Pam Rice, and Sharon Rice of Cincinnati, OH; many cousins throughout the United States, coworkers, many friends, Delta sisters internationally, including members of the Hartford Alumnae Chapter. However, they all rejoice in a life well lived.
